Hello guys..
Ive got a 2002 z28 seeking help with a small problem but i dont know what is causing it..
When i turn off the car take the key out and open the driver door the radio clock and anything else electronic that is supposed to turn off stays on..

The radio (and a few other things) are supposed to stay powered up when the car is turned off for 10 minutes or until a door opens. Sounds like the door switch broke, and the car doesn’t recognize when the drivers door opens. The fact that it recognizes the passenger door opening proves that it’s not a wiring issue.

No idea how you’d go about replacing it though, I believe it’s built into the door latch mechanism. Maybe take a look inside the door latch and see if anythings stuck in there or looks broken? Maybe even try spraying some WD40 in there too.
